Rosie (Lily Collins; The Mortal Instruments: City of Bones) and Alex (Sam Claflin; The Hunger Games: Mockingjay Part 1) have been best friends since they were six, but as they approach university, fate forces them to go their separate ways. Can their relationship survive the years and the miles? Should they have been more than friends all along?Based on the best-selling novel "Where Rainbows End" by Cecilia Ahern, Love, Rosie is a fresh and heart-warming story about friendship, true love and luck that shows how sometimes fate just can't stop meddling...
